Blue False Indigo

Blue False Indigo (Baptisia australis) is a wild flower that has been cultivated as a source of a blue-colored dye that is reminiscent of indigo dye.

 

It looks like a hardy version of sweet pea. This dense bush-like mass was about 3 feet (approx. 1 meter) in height and width, growing in a city alleyway. (The prettiest thing in the alley ).
